Rad Cap - Same as Honda Civic?
I took my rad to get cleaned out today, while at the rad shop I was asking about rad caps. I know we use a 1.1, so the guy said I could use a Honda Civic cap since its the same one. Size looks like it is the exact same.
Anyone know? Shop wanted $40 for the OEM or $10 at Canadian Tire for the civic, and much easier to find. |

found this when looking into replacing my thermostat...
"The new gen and pre gens share the same cap. The stock 1.1 BAR / 16 PSI (SAE range 14-18 PSI) radiator cap # 49085-1066 can be replaced by; Stant's 10233 Prestone's RR-33 CARQUEST 33044 Gates 31336 Gates Canada 31336 NAPA 703-1406 Stant (Carded) 11233 Stant (Carded) 70233BL Stant (Carded) 70233RD CST 7516(@ AutoZone)" Link |
